Hearst Media Services, INVITATION TO BID Sealed Bids for: BID NO. 05-14-15-08, "Roof Replacement for Rogers Park Middle School, City Project No: 15-12 All will be received at Danbury City Hall, Purchasing Agent's office, 155 Deer Hill Ave., Danbury, CT 06810 until 10:00 A.M., July 7, 2015. Prior to the public opening of the bids, any bid submitted may be withdrawn by the bidder if said bidder discovers mathematical or clerical errors in his bid. Any such bid withdrawal may be made without penalty or prejudice. After the bids are opened, all offers will be considered firm for a period of ninety days and no bid may be withdrawn for any reason during that period except for such cause as the City of Danbury in its sole discretion deems sufficient. A mandatory pre-bid conference will be held on July 1, 2015 at 9:00 A.M. Bidders will meet at Rogers Park Middle School, 21 Memorial Drive, Danbury, CT 06810 and will meet at the Main Entrance. Work consists of all labor, tools, materials and equipment necessary to complete the "Roof Replacements" and related work and materials at each of the above Schools as defined by Specifications and individual Contract Drawings, packaged together. A bid bond in an amount not less than five percent (5%) of the amount of the bid shall accompany each bid. A non-collusion statement for Prime Contractors and any addendum acknowledgment must also be submitted at the time of the bid. A performance, labor and materials bond in an amount equal to one hundred percent (100%) of the accepted bid will be required. This is a State assisted contract. The contractor must comply with the requirements as specified herein. Plans and specifications (Contract Documents) may be obtained at the Purchasing Agent's office, City Hall, 155 Deer Hill Avenue, Danbury, Connecticut 06810. Bidders may obtain complete sets of plans and specifications for a nonrefundable payment of Fifty Dollars ($50.00) per set. The City of Danbury is an equal opportunity and affirmative action purchaser and bids from all vendors, including those from enterprises owned by minorities and women, are encouraged. The City of Danbury reserves the right to accept or reject any or all bids and to award the contract to the bidder deemed to be for its best interest. Contractors whose bid exceeds $500,000 shall hold a current "DAS Contractor Prequalification Certificate" (not a predetermination letter) from the Department of Administrative Services of the State of Connecticut according to C.G.S. 4a-100, C.G.S. 4b-101, and C.G.S. 4b-91. These bidders shall submit with their bids, unless noted otherwise, a "DAS Contractor Prequalification Certificate" along with a current "Update (Bid) Statement". Any bid submitted without a copy of the DAS Prequalification Certificate and an Update (Bid) Statement shall be invalid. Contractors must be classified with DAS as "Roofing" with the appropriate aggregate. Additionally, any subcontractor working for a General Contractor whose work exceeds $500,000 must also be prequalified with the DAS as per C.G.S. 4b-9l (j).
